Title: White smoke
Post by: wolf on June 20, 2006, 12:18:39 pm
I get the following effect from places where something was shot:
(http://team.pld-linux.org/~wolf/white_smoke.png)
Is it supposed to be so?
Title: Re: White smoke
Post by: taylor on June 20, 2006, 12:36:15 pm
Yes, it's how that blending mode works.  It doesn't work with dark or black images.  A new blending mode has been added to fix this, but the effects have to be fixed too.

Title: Re: White smoke
Post by: taylor on June 21, 2006, 09:32:49 am
The reason that we don't support multiple explosion effects is that they are big animations and take up a lot of memory, especially if there are 3 or 4 different types loaded in one mission.  We can tint the same explosion effect to have a different color, but that limits possible options and I don't think it went over that well the last time this topic came up.

Post by: taylor on June 21, 2006, 12:41:40 pm
Is there a simple way to disable the explosion alltogether for a specific ship ? (ya'know for shadows)
Not sure.  I know that if you set a ship to vaporize then it won't create any sort of explosions when it dies, it will just spit out the normal debris pieces.  I thought that someone may have added something special for shadow vessels at one point, or maybe just talked about it, so there could be something else that I just don't know about.
